Tarayıcı Tabanlı Oyunlarda Java ile Güvenli Geliştirme Stratejileri

İçerik

Tarayıcı Tabanlı Oyunlarda Java ile Güvenli Geliştirme Stratejileri

Modern dijital dünyada, etkileşimli deneyimler sunan platformlar büyük bir ilgi görmektedir. Kullanıcıların keyif alarak vakit geçirebileceği bu ortamlarda, performans ve güvenilirlik en önemli unsurlardandır. Yazılım süreçlerinin etkin bir şekilde yönetilmesi, kullanıcı memnuniyetini artırmanın yanı sıra, olası tehditlere karşı da koruma sağlar.

Etkileşimli uygulamaların tasarımı, yalnızca görsel unsurlar ve kullanıcı arayüzü ile sınırlı kalmaz. Bu uygulamaların altında yatan altyapının da sağlam olması gerekir. Kapsamlı bir inceleme ve analiz süreci, potansiyel zafiyetleri tespit etmek ve bu zafiyetlere karşı önlemler almak için kritik bir adımdır.

Yazılım mühendisliği pratiğinde, güvenlik protokollerinin entegre edilmesi, hem geliştiriciler hem de kullanıcılar için önemli avantajlar sağlar. Doğru yöntemlerin benimsenmesi, uygulamanın sağlamlığını artırarak, kullanıcıların güvenini pekiştirir. Bu bağlamda, güvenilir bir ortam yaratmak için izlenmesi gereken temel stratejiler üzerinde durulacaktır.

Java’nın Tarayıcı Tabanlı Oyunlarda Rolü

Gelişen teknoloji ile birlikte, kullanıcıların eğlence deneyimlerini zenginleştiren interaktif platformlar daha fazla ilgi görmektedir. Bu platformlar, güçlü yazılımlar ve dinamik içeriklerle doludur. Bu noktada, belirli bir dilin sağladığı avantajlar, projelerin başarısını doğrudan etkileyebilir.

Yazılımın esnekliği ve çok yönlülüğü, oyun tasarımında önemli bir yere sahiptir. Bu dil, hem kullanıcı arayüzlerinin geliştirilmesinde hem de arka planda çalışan sistemlerin yönetiminde önemli bir rol oynar. Kullanıcıların etkileşimde bulunmasını kolaylaştıran bileşenler, oyuncuların deneyimini artıran kritik unsurlardır.

Ayrıca, güvenli ve stabil bir ortam sunmak, bu tür platformların vazgeçilmez bir gerekliliğidir. Kullanıcı verilerinin korunması ve oyun içi işlemlerin güvenli bir şekilde gerçekleştirilmesi, sağlam bir altyapıya bağlıdır. Böylece, kullanıcılar daha huzurlu bir şekilde vakit geçirebilirler.

Sonuç olarak, bu yazılımın sağladığı özellikler, etkileşimli deneyimlerin kalitesini artırmakta ve oyunculara yenilikçi çözümler sunmaktadır. Bu durum, hem geliştiriciler hem de kullanıcılar için memnuniyet verici sonuçlar doğurur.

Java Dilinin Önemi

Yazılım dünyasında belirli bir dilin rolü, projelerin başarısında kritik bir faktördür. Bu bağlamda, geniş bir uygulama yelpazesine sahip olan bir programlama dili, geliştiricilere esneklik ve güvenilirlik sunar. Herkesin erişebileceği ve kullanabileceği sistemler tasarlamak, bu dilin temel avantajlarından biridir.

Bu yazılım dili, güçlü bir nesne yönelimli yaklaşım sunarak kodun yeniden kullanılabilirliğini artırır. Ayrıca, güçlü bir topluluk desteği ve kapsamlı kütüphaneleri sayesinde, geliştiriciler zengin bir kaynak havuzuna erişebilir. Hızlı prototipleme imkanı, projelerin daha kısa sürede hayata geçmesine olanak tanır.

Güvenlik açısından da oldukça sağlam bir yapıya sahip olması, onu çeşitli uygulamalar için vazgeçilmez kılar. Kapsamlı hata ayıklama ve yönetim araçları, yazılımların güvenli ve sorunsuz bir şekilde çalışmasını sağlar. Bu nedenle, yazılım alanında kariyer hedefleyenlerin bu dile hakim olmaları büyük bir avantaj sunmaktadır.

Oyun Geliştirme Sürecinde Java’nın Katkıları

Bu süreçte kullanılan yazılım dilleri, interaktif deneyimlerin oluşturulmasında büyük bir rol oynamaktadır. Özellikle, güçlü bir yapı sunarak, geliştiricilere esneklik ve ölçeklenebilirlik imkanı tanımaktadır. Bu özellikler, karmaşık projelerin hayata geçirilmesinde büyük bir avantaj sağlamaktadır.

Hızlı Prototipleme: Bu dil, geliştiricilerin hızlı bir şekilde prototipler oluşturmalarına olanak tanır. Böylece, fikirlerin test edilmesi ve geri bildirimlerin alınması süreci hızlanır. Geliştiriciler, fikirlerini gerçeğe dönüştürmek için gereken zamanı kısaltabilirler.

Çapraz Platform Uyumluluğu: Farklı işletim sistemlerinde çalışabilme yeteneği, geniş bir kullanıcı kitlesine ulaşmayı sağlar. Bu durum, yazılımın daha fazla kişi tarafından kullanılmasını ve beğenilmesini sağlar. Farklı cihazlarda tutarlı bir deneyim sunmak, kullanıcı memnuniyetini artırır.

Gelişmiş Kütüphaneler ve Araçlar: Bu dilin sunduğu kapsamlı kütüphaneler, geliştirme sürecini kolaylaştırır. Oyun motorları ve grafik işleme araçları, geliştiricilerin daha yaratıcı projeler ortaya koymalarına yardımcı olur. Bu, kullanıcıların dikkatini çekecek ve etkileşimlerini artıracak içerikler oluşturma fırsatı sunar.

Güvenilirlik ve Performans: Kullanılan dilin sağladığı performans avantajları, daha akıcı bir oyun deneyimi sunar. Bu, kullanıcıların daha uzun süre etkileşimde bulunmalarını ve deneyimlerini artırmalarını sağlar. Yüksek performans, www.bahsegel.com dünyasında önemli bir faktördür ve uzun vadeli başarı için gereklidir.

Güvenlik İlkeleri ve Uygulamaları

Herhangi bir yazılım ortamında, kullanıcıların verilerinin ve sistemin bütünlüğünün korunması hayati önem taşımaktadır. Bu bağlamda, çeşitli önlemler ve stratejiler geliştirilmesi gerekmektedir. Kullanıcıların güvenli bir deneyim yaşaması için sistemin zayıf noktalarının tespit edilmesi ve bunların güçlendirilmesi öncelikli hedef olmalıdır.

Temel İlkeler

Bir uygulamanın güvenliğini sağlamak için öncelikle birkaç temel ilkeye odaklanmak önemlidir. Bunlar arasında kimlik doğrulama, yetkilendirme ve şifreleme yer almaktadır. Kimlik doğrulama, kullanıcıların sistemde tanınmasını sağlarken, yetkilendirme ise bu kullanıcıların hangi kaynaklara erişebileceğini belirler. Şifreleme ise, verilerin korunmasında kritik bir rol oynar ve yalnızca yetkili kullanıcıların bilgilere ulaşmasını temin eder.

Uygulama Yöntemleri

Bu ilkelerin hayata geçirilmesi için çeşitli uygulama yöntemleri bulunmaktadır. Güvenlik duvarları, sistemin dış tehditlerden korunmasına yardımcı olurken, antivirüs yazılımları zararlı yazılımlara karşı koruma sağlar. Ayrıca, güncellemelerin düzenli olarak yapılması, mevcut güvenlik açıklarının kapatılmasına olanak tanır ve bu şekilde sistemin dayanıklılığı artırılır.

Sonuç olarak, kullanıcıların güvenli bir deneyim yaşaması için gerekli önlemlerin alınması ve bu önlemlerin sürekli olarak gözden geçirilmesi büyük önem taşımaktadır. Bu, yalnızca bireylerin değil, aynı zamanda sistemin bütünlüğünün korunmasında da kritik bir rol oynar.

Oyun Güvenliği ve Önemi

Modern dijital eğlencelerin sağlıklı bir şekilde sürdürülebilmesi için bazı önlemlerin alınması hayati bir gereklilik haline gelmiştir. Kullanıcıların deneyimlerini olumlu etkileyen güvenlik unsurları, aynı zamanda sektördeki itibarın korunmasında da kritik rol oynar.

Bu bağlamda, oyuncuların ve geliştiricilerin dikkat etmesi gereken başlıca noktalar şunlardır:

  • Veri koruma: Oyuncu bilgilerinin güvenli bir şekilde saklanması.
  • Hile önleme: Adil bir oyun deneyiminin sağlanması.
  • İletişim güvenliği: Kullanıcılar arasındaki etkileşimin güvenli hale getirilmesi.

Ayrıca, güvenli bir ortam sağlamak için gerekli teknolojik önlemlerin alınması, hem oyuncu memnuniyetini artıracak hem de uzun vadeli başarıyı garantileyecektir.

Java ile Güvenli Yazılım Geliştirme Stratejileri

Yazılım oluşturma sürecinde koruma önlemleri almak, uygulamaların sağlamlığını artırmak için kritik bir adımdır. Kullanıcı verilerinin gizliliğini ve bütünlüğünü sağlamak, yazılımların güvenilirliğini artıran temel unsurlardan biridir.

Uygulama Güvenliği İlkeleri: İlk olarak, güvenliğin temeli olan en iyi uygulamaları benimsemek önemlidir. Geliştiriciler, kod yazarken potansiyel tehditleri göz önünde bulundurmalı ve buna göre hareket etmelidir. Güçlü kimlik doğrulama yöntemleri ve yetkilendirme süreçleri, kullanıcıların sadece yetkili oldukları alanlara erişimini sağlar.

Veri Yönetimi: Uygulamalarda kullanılan verilerin güvenli bir şekilde yönetilmesi hayati öneme sahiptir. Verilerin şifrelenmesi, veri hırsızlığını önlemek ve bilgilerin gizliliğini korumak açısından etkili bir stratejidir. Ayrıca, veri bütünlüğünün sağlanması için düzenli yedekleme yapılmalıdır.

Güvenlik Testleri: Yazılımın geliştirilmesi tamamlandıktan sonra, güvenlik testleri gerçekleştirmek kritik bir aşamadır. Sızma testleri ve zafiyet taramaları, sistemdeki olası açıkları tespit etmek ve bunları gidermek için uygulanmalıdır. Bu tür testler, uygulamanın güvenliğini sağlamak için düzenli olarak tekrarlanmalıdır.

Eğitim ve Farkındalık: Geliştiricilerin ve ekiplerin güvenlik konularında bilinçlendirilmesi, uygulamanın genel güvenliğini artırır. Güvenli kod yazma teknikleri hakkında düzenli eğitimler verilmesi, potansiyel zayıflıkları minimize eder ve uygulamaların güvenlik standartlarına uygun olarak geliştirilmesini sağlar.

Java ile Oyun Geliştirme Pratikleri

Bu bölüm, yazılım dünyasında eğlenceli deneyimler yaratmak için kullanılan etkili yöntemleri keşfetmeyi amaçlamaktadır. Farklı tekniklerle zenginleştirilmiş projeler, hem yaratıcılığı hem de teknik becerileri ön plana çıkarmaktadır.

Temel bileşenlerin iyi bir anlayışı, başarılı bir yapı oluşturmanın ilk adımıdır. Oyun motorları ve grafik kütüphanelerinin etkin kullanımı, görsel estetiği artırırken kullanıcı deneyimini de iyileştirir.

Ayrıca, performans optimizasyonu yaparken, kaynak yönetimi ve bellek kullanımı gibi unsurlara dikkat etmek gerekmektedir. Etkin algoritmalar ile akıcı bir deneyim sunmak mümkündür.

Son olarak, topluluk etkileşimi ve geri bildirim almak, projelerin geliştirilmesinde büyük önem taşır. Kullanıcıların beklentilerini anlamak, projelerin başarısını artırabilir.

Java Teknolojilerinin Kullanım Alanları

Bu teknoloji, yazılım dünyasında geniş bir yelpazede uygulama imkanı sunarak, çeşitli sektörlerde etkili çözümler geliştirilmesine olanak tanımaktadır. Esnekliği ve platform bağımsızlığı sayesinde, farklı alanlarda pratik çözümler oluşturmak mümkündür.

Özellikle kurumsal yazılımlar, web uygulamaları ve mobil platformlar gibi alanlarda sıklıkla tercih edilmektedir. Ayrıca, büyük veri analizi ve bulut tabanlı hizmetlerde de önemli bir rol oynamaktadır. Güçlü kütüphaneleri ve araçları sayesinde, geliştiriciler karmaşık projeleri kolaylıkla yönetebilirler.

Eğitim sektörü de bu teknolojiyi benimseyerek, interaktif öğrenme araçları ve simülasyonlar geliştirmektedir. Ayrıca, finansal hizmetler ve sağlık sektörü gibi kritik alanlarda güvenilir ve ölçeklenebilir çözümler sunma potansiyeline sahiptir.

0 replies

Leave a Reply

Want to join the discussion?
Feel free to contribute!

Dodaj komentarz

Twój adres e-mail nie zostanie opublikowany. Wymagane pola są oznaczone *

Możesz użyć następujących tagów oraz atrybutów HTML-a: <a href="" title=""> <abbr title=""> <acronym title=""> <b> <blockquote cite=""> <cite> <code> <del datetime=""> <em> <i> <q cite=""> <strike> <strong>